Total cost framework

Unit price is the smallest part of total cost.

Freight, duty, inspection, rework, financing, and inventory carrying cost all sit on top of the quoted unit price — a framework that adds these in is what actually reveals which supplier is cheaper. Keep the owner, open questions, and buyer approval visible as work moves forward.

Deep Dive

7 hidden costs importers consistently underestimate

These costs don't appear on factory quotes but hit your bottom line every time. Budget for them upfront.

1

SAMPLE & TOOLING COSTS

What it is: Pre-production samples, mold/tooling fees for custom products.

Typical cost: $200-500 per sample round (often need 2-3 rounds); molds $500-5,000+ depending on complexity.

Why underestimated: Treated as "one-time" but often recurs across product iterations.

2

PORT DEMURRAGE & STORAGE FEES

What it is: Daily fees when container sits at port beyond free period (usually 3-5 days).

Typical cost: $50-200/day depending on port and container size.

Why underestimated: Inspection delays or documentation issues extend port time unexpectedly—one bad week can cost $500-1,000+.

3

CURRENCY CONVERSION SPREAD

What it is: Banks/payment platforms charge 1-4% spread on currency conversion, beyond the "official" exchange rate.

Typical cost: 1-4% of total transaction value.

Why underestimated: On a $50,000 order, this is $500-2,000 in "invisible" cost most importers never calculate.

4

REWORK & REJECTION COSTS

What it is: Cost when quality issues require factory rework or partial order rejection.

Typical cost: Varies widely, but budget 2-5% of order value as risk reserve.

Why underestimated: Only budgeted for when it happens, not planned for as a probability.

5

INSURANCE (OFTEN SKIPPED ENTIRELY)

What it is: Marine cargo insurance protecting against loss/damage in transit.

Typical cost: 0.3-0.5% of cargo value—cheap insurance against total loss.

Why underestimated: Skipped to save small % cost, but a single lost container ($20,000+ value) without insurance is catastrophic.

6

PAYMENT TERMS CASH FLOW COST

What it is: The opportunity cost of capital tied up in deposits/advance payments before goods generate revenue.

Typical cost: Calculate using your cost of capital (5-15% annualized) × time capital is tied up.

Example: $50,000 deposit tied up for 90 days at 10% annual cost of capital = $1,250 opportunity cost.

7

COMPLIANCE/CERTIFICATION RENEWAL

What it is: Certifications (BIS, CE testing, etc.) often need periodic renewal, not just one-time cost.

Typical cost: $500-5,000 depending on product, recurring every 1-3 years.

Why underestimated: Budgeted as one-time launch cost, forgotten as ongoing operational expense.

Shipping cost optimization: 6 strategies

Shipping is often the second-largest cost after factory price. Small optimizations compound significantly at volume.

07

1. Right-Size Your Shipping Method

Sea freight: Cheapest for large volume (30-45 days transit)
Air freight: 5-10x more expensive but 3-7 days (use only when timeline demands)

2. Consolidate Shipments (LCL to FCL)

LCL (Less than Container Load) costs more per unit than FCL (Full Container Load). Consolidating 2-3 smaller orders into one FCL shipment reduces per-unit shipping cost significantly. Evaluate 2. 6. Use FOB Instead of DDP When You Have Freight Relationships

If you have established freight forwarder relationships, FOB (factory handles export, you handle international shipping) can be cheaper than DDP (factory handles everything, marks up shipping). What a Full Audit Typically Finds

The gap between an assumed cost structure and the actual one usually comes from the same handful of line items being estimated too loosely or left out entirely: Before deciding on the Situation, normalize every offer to the same product, quantity, delivery term, packaging, inspection basis, and destination boundary. Flag unpriced items and conditional terms, because a lower quotation can shift cost, quality, inventory, timing, or risk elsewhere in the order.

  • Shipping — often under-estimated, especially when rates are quoted per container rather than reconciled per unit.
  • Duty and tax — frequently based on an assumed HS code rather than a confirmed one.
  • Currency conversion spread — rarely calculated at all, even though it applies to every payment.
  • QC and inspection costs — commonly forgotten when pricing is set from the factory quote alone.
  • Port fees and demurrage — occasional but recurring, and easy to treat as one-off exceptions rather than a real cost line.
  • Rework reserve — a realistic allowance for the portion of units that need correction.
  • Payment terms cash flow cost — the cost of capital tied up between deposit and final sale.

Why This Matters

Each of these line items looks small in isolation, but together they routinely widen the gap between assumed and true landed cost enough to meaningfully overstate margin — a company pricing off factory cost alone can be operating at a materially lower true margin than its own numbers suggest, on every single sale.

Where the Fix Usually Comes From

  • Shipping optimization, such as consolidating LCL shipments into FCL where volume allows.
  • Renegotiated payment terms that reduce how much cash sits tied up between deposit and sale.
  • Corrected HS classification where duty was being overpaid on an assumed rather than confirmed code.

The Real Value

The value of a full landed cost audit usually isn't just the specific savings identified — it's pricing products based on true cost going forward, rather than continuing to unknowingly operate at a lower margin than assumed on every sale.
